Lines Matching refs:qcn9274

292 	return !!le16_get_bits(desc->u.qcn9274.msdu_end.info5,  in ath12k_hw_qcn9274_rx_desc_get_first_msdu()
298 return !!le16_get_bits(desc->u.qcn9274.msdu_end.info5, in ath12k_hw_qcn9274_rx_desc_get_last_msdu()
304 return le16_get_bits(desc->u.qcn9274.msdu_end.info5, in ath12k_hw_qcn9274_rx_desc_get_l3_pad_bytes()
310 return !!le32_get_bits(desc->u.qcn9274.mpdu_start.info4, in ath12k_hw_qcn9274_rx_desc_encrypt_valid()
316 return le32_get_bits(desc->u.qcn9274.mpdu_start.info2, in ath12k_hw_qcn9274_rx_desc_get_encrypt_type()
322 return le32_get_bits(desc->u.qcn9274.msdu_end.info11, in ath12k_hw_qcn9274_rx_desc_get_decap_type()
328 return le32_get_bits(desc->u.qcn9274.msdu_end.info11, in ath12k_hw_qcn9274_rx_desc_get_mesh_ctl()
334 return !!le32_get_bits(desc->u.qcn9274.mpdu_start.info4, in ath12k_hw_qcn9274_rx_desc_get_mpdu_seq_ctl_vld()
340 return !!le32_get_bits(desc->u.qcn9274.mpdu_start.info4, in ath12k_hw_qcn9274_rx_desc_get_mpdu_fc_valid()
346 return le32_get_bits(desc->u.qcn9274.mpdu_start.info4, in ath12k_hw_qcn9274_rx_desc_get_mpdu_start_seq_no()
352 return le32_get_bits(desc->u.qcn9274.msdu_end.info10, in ath12k_hw_qcn9274_rx_desc_get_msdu_len()
358 return le32_get_bits(desc->u.qcn9274.msdu_end.info12, in ath12k_hw_qcn9274_rx_desc_get_msdu_sgi()
364 return le32_get_bits(desc->u.qcn9274.msdu_end.info12, in ath12k_hw_qcn9274_rx_desc_get_msdu_rate_mcs()
370 return le32_get_bits(desc->u.qcn9274.msdu_end.info12, in ath12k_hw_qcn9274_rx_desc_get_msdu_rx_bw()
376 return __le32_to_cpu(desc->u.qcn9274.msdu_end.phy_meta_data); in ath12k_hw_qcn9274_rx_desc_get_msdu_freq()
381 return le32_get_bits(desc->u.qcn9274.msdu_end.info12, in ath12k_hw_qcn9274_rx_desc_get_msdu_pkt_type()
387 return le32_get_bits(desc->u.qcn9274.msdu_end.info12, in ath12k_hw_qcn9274_rx_desc_get_msdu_nss()
393 return le16_get_bits(desc->u.qcn9274.msdu_end.info5, in ath12k_hw_qcn9274_rx_desc_get_mpdu_tid()
399 return __le16_to_cpu(desc->u.qcn9274.mpdu_start.sw_peer_id); in ath12k_hw_qcn9274_rx_desc_get_mpdu_peer_id()
405 memcpy(&fdesc->u.qcn9274.msdu_end, &ldesc->u.qcn9274.msdu_end, in ath12k_hw_qcn9274_rx_desc_copy_end_tlv()
411 return __le16_to_cpu(desc->u.qcn9274.mpdu_start.phy_ppdu_id); in ath12k_hw_qcn9274_rx_desc_get_mpdu_ppdu_id()
416 u32 info = __le32_to_cpu(desc->u.qcn9274.msdu_end.info10); in ath12k_hw_qcn9274_rx_desc_set_msdu_len()
421 desc->u.qcn9274.msdu_end.info10 = __cpu_to_le32(info); in ath12k_hw_qcn9274_rx_desc_set_msdu_len()
426 return &desc->u.qcn9274.msdu_payload[0]; in ath12k_hw_qcn9274_rx_desc_get_msdu_payload()
441 return __le32_to_cpu(desc->u.qcn9274.mpdu_start.info4) & in ath12k_hw_qcn9274_rx_desc_mac_addr2_valid()
447 return desc->u.qcn9274.mpdu_start.addr2; in ath12k_hw_qcn9274_rx_desc_mpdu_start_addr2()
452 return __le32_to_cpu(desc->u.qcn9274.mpdu_start.info6) & in ath12k_hw_qcn9274_rx_desc_is_da_mcbc()
459 hdr->frame_control = desc->u.qcn9274.mpdu_start.frame_ctrl; in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
460 hdr->duration_id = desc->u.qcn9274.mpdu_start.duration; in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
461 ether_addr_copy(hdr->addr1, desc->u.qcn9274.mpdu_start.addr1); in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
462 ether_addr_copy(hdr->addr2, desc->u.qcn9274.mpdu_start.addr2); in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
463 ether_addr_copy(hdr->addr3, desc->u.qcn9274.mpdu_start.addr3); in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
464 if (__le32_to_cpu(desc->u.qcn9274.mpdu_start.info4) & in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
466 ether_addr_copy(hdr->addr4, desc->u.qcn9274.mpdu_start.addr4); in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
468 hdr->seq_ctrl = desc->u.qcn9274.mpdu_start.seq_ctrl; in ath12k_hw_qcn9274_rx_desc_get_dot11_hdr()
483 HAL_RX_MPDU_INFO_PN_GET_BYTE2(desc->u.qcn9274.mpdu_start.pn[0]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
486 HAL_RX_MPDU_INFO_PN_GET_BYTE1(desc->u.qcn9274.mpdu_start.pn[0]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
493 HAL_RX_MPDU_INFO_PN_GET_BYTE1(desc->u.qcn9274.mpdu_start.pn[0]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
495 HAL_RX_MPDU_INFO_PN_GET_BYTE2(desc->u.qcn9274.mpdu_start.pn[0]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
505 key_id = le32_get_bits(desc->u.qcn9274.mpdu_start.info5, in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
508 crypto_hdr[4] = HAL_RX_MPDU_INFO_PN_GET_BYTE3(desc->u.qcn9274.mpdu_start.pn[0]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
509 crypto_hdr[5] = HAL_RX_MPDU_INFO_PN_GET_BYTE4(desc->u.qcn9274.mpdu_start.pn[0]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
510 crypto_hdr[6] = HAL_RX_MPDU_INFO_PN_GET_BYTE1(desc->u.qcn9274.mpdu_start.pn[1]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
511 crypto_hdr[7] = HAL_RX_MPDU_INFO_PN_GET_BYTE2(desc->u.qcn9274.mpdu_start.pn[1]); in ath12k_hw_qcn9274_rx_desc_get_crypto_hdr()
516 return __le16_to_cpu(desc->u.qcn9274.mpdu_start.frame_ctrl); in ath12k_hw_qcn9274_rx_desc_get_mpdu_frame_ctl()
631 return !!le32_get_bits(desc->u.qcn9274.msdu_end.info14, in ath12k_hw_qcn9274_dp_rx_h_msdu_done()
637 return !!le32_get_bits(desc->u.qcn9274.msdu_end.info13, in ath12k_hw_qcn9274_dp_rx_h_l4_cksum_fail()
643 return !!le32_get_bits(desc->u.qcn9274.msdu_end.info13, in ath12k_hw_qcn9274_dp_rx_h_ip_cksum_fail()
649 return (le32_get_bits(desc->u.qcn9274.msdu_end.info14, in ath12k_hw_qcn9274_dp_rx_h_is_decrypted()
656 u32 info = __le32_to_cpu(desc->u.qcn9274.msdu_end.info13); in ath12k_hw_qcn9274_dp_rx_h_mpdu_err()